Henoch-schonlein Purpur(HSP):
Clinical Features:
- Rash (purpura). Reddish-purple spots that look like bruises develop on the buttocks, legs and feet.
- Swollen, sore joints (arthritis).
- Digestive tract symptoms.
- Kidney involvement.
